Definition of plug-in - Reverso English Dictionary
Noun
1.
technologyTECH. software that adds features to an applicationTECH.
- I installed a plug-in to improve the browser's performance.
2.
hardware deviceTECH. device that connects to a computer or other electronic machineTECH.
- He bought a plug-in to improve the graphics on his laptop.
3.
transportationTECH. electric vehicle recharged from external sourceTECH.
- She drives a plug-in to save on fuel costs.
Adjective
1.
electricaldesigned to be connected to an electrical outlet
- The plug-in heater is very efficient.
2.
modularTECH. able to be extended with additional componentsTECH.
- The plug-in software allows for new features.

Definition of plug in - Reverso English Dictionary
Phrasal verb
1.
electricityconnect an electrical device to a power source
- Please plug in the toaster before using it.
2.
software integrationTECH. insert a software component into an existing system to enhance its functionalityTECH.
- To use the new features, you must plug in the updated module..
3.
mathematicsTECH. US substitute a variable with a number in mathTECH. US
- Plug in the value of x to solve the equation.
